4. To share your printer(s), double-click on your
My Computer icon. Click on the Printers folder.
A window of available printers will appear. Using
your right mouse button, click once on the printer
that you want to share with other users. Click on
Sharing, followed by the Sharing tab. Click on
Share As. In the Share Name box, give a name to
the printer you're about to share (Jack's HP4, for
example).

If you want to assign a password to the printer so
only certain users can access it, type a password in
the Password box. When you're done, click on the
Apply button, followed by OK.

Your printer(s) is now shared. When you're fin-
ished, restart your PC, log into your network. The
setup is complete.

Note: Some printers may not be networkable or
may require extra setup steps or software. Refer to
the printer’s user guide or contact the manufactur-
er if you are unsure.
